Tucson finally gets a little more love from Frontier, and I’m here for it. Twice-weekly nonstops to DFW starting in October and intro fares at $49 not bad if you're flexible. This is actually their third new nonstop from TUS this year, which makes me wonder if Frontier sees something here the big guys don’t.
Between this and the $59 Denver route they added, it’s nice to see a few low-cost options from a city that’s usually stuck with connections.
